What Are Insulated Hand Tools?

Insulated hand tools are specially designed tools that feature a non-conductive material which helps protect users from electrical currents. Common examples include pliers, screwdrivers, and wrenches with insulated grips, often tested to withstand high voltages.

Why Choose Insulated Hand Tools?

Employing insulated hand tools reduces the risk of electrical shock and can increase safety in electrical work environments. Statistics show that proper insulation can prevent over 80% of electrical accidents involving hand tools.

How to Choose the Right Insulated Hand Tools

Selecting the right insulated hand tools involves multiple considerations. Look for tools rated for a specific voltage; most reputable brands indicate their ratings. Check for compliance with safety standards such as ASTM or IEC ratings.

Maintenance of Insulated Hand Tools

Proper maintenance extends the lifespan of insulated hand tools. Regularly inspect for wear and damage, clean after use, and store in a dry place. Replacing damaged tools is essential for maintaining safety standards.

Common Misconceptions About Insulated Tools

  • Misconception: Insulated tools are only for electricians.
  • Fact: They are beneficial for anyone working with electrical systems.
  • Misconception: All hand tools with rubber grips are insulated.
  • Fact: Only tools explicitly rated and tested for electrical work should be used.

Safety Tips When Using Insulated Hand Tools

  • Always wear appropriate personal protective equipment (PPE).
  • Use insulated tools specifically rated for your work environment.
  • Do not rely solely on insulation; follow all safety procedures.

Frequently Asked Questions

1. What materials are used for insulating hand tools?

Common insulating materials include rubber, plastic, and epoxy resins, all designed to withstand high voltages and prevent electrical conductivity.

2. How often should I inspect my insulated hand tools?

Inspect your insulated hand tools before every use, and conduct a thorough examination monthly or whenever there is a noticeable wear.

3. Can insulated hand tools be used in wet conditions?

While insulated tools offer some protection against electric shock, they are not a substitute for safe practices in wet conditions. Always check the insulation integrity and avoid using electric tools in wet areas.

4. Are all insulated hand tools expensive?

While high-quality insulated hand tools can be more expensive, investing in safety is critical. There are affordable options available but ensure they meet safety standards.

5. How do I know if a tool is properly insulated?

Look for markings on the tool indicating its voltage rating and compliance with safety standards. Tools should also have consistent insulation without cracks or damage.
